  • Julie Andrews sings "Hurry, It's Lovely Up Here" with a garden of Muppet flowers in Julie Andrews: One Step Into Spring. As the song begins, the plants are only budding in their flower pots, but as Andrews sings on, a myriad of flowers bloom all around her and crawl up the trellis behind her. Eventually, they get out of hand by the song's end, and Kermit has to call them off.
